Computational analysis of mechanical stress-strain interaction of a bioresorbable scaffold with blood vessel
Crimping and deployment of bioresorbable polymeric scaffold, Absorb, were modelled using finite element method, in direct comparison with Co-Cr alloy drug eluting stent, Xience V.
